Bleeding stomal varices is a rare complication of portal hypertension. We report the case of a cirrhotic patient, with a history of colonic adenocarcinoma, who had recurrent bleeding stomal varices. Treatment with transjugular intrahepatic portosystemic shunt and stomal varice embolization was performed because failure of medical treatment of portal hypertension and sclerotherapy. Twenty six months later only one stomal hemorrhage was noted. This suggests that transjugular intrahepatic portosystemic shunt and stomal varice embolization is effective in case of recurrent bleeding of stomal varices.  相似文献

Hemorrhage from duodenal varices may be severe and life threatening. We report a patient with portal hypertension and bleeding duodenal varices caused by cirrhosis of the liver. Endoscopic sclerotherapy and intravenous vasopressin failed to control bleeding in this patient. Hemorrhage was subsequently controlled by placement of a transjugular intrahepatic portosystemic shunt. We recommend that in patients with life-threatening hemorrhage from duodenal varices caused by cirrhosis of the liver, transjugular intrahepatic portosystemic shunt be considered in the management.  相似文献

The transjugular intrahepatic portosystemic shunt procedure is an effective intervention for patients with bleeding esophageal varices. Potential complications are numerous but rarely serious. A case of hemopericardium, cardiac tamponade, and death caused by perforation of the right atrium and aorta by a stent after embolization from the liver during stent placement is reported.  相似文献

The transjugular intrahepatic portosystemic stent-shunt is a non-surgical method for creating a portosystemic shunt. Early reports suggest that it is effective for treating portal hypertension and variceal bleeding. This review describes the technique and discusses the indications and complications.  相似文献

Bleeding from anorectal varices can be massive and life threatening. Prompt differentiation between hemorrhoids and anorectal varices is crucial in treating these patients. Many different treatments are available for bleeding anorectal varices, but none has proved efficacy. We report a case of successful transjugular intrahepatic portosystemic shunt (TIPS) in controlling massive rectal variceal bleeding in an elderly patient with primary biliary cirrhosis and portal hypertension. After TIPS, rapid decompensation of liver function and encephalopathy developed and led to her death. Although TIPS may be effective in controlling acute life-threatening bleeding from anorectal varices, it can be associated with life-threatening complications.  相似文献

Implantation of a transjugular intrahepatic portosystemic stent shunt (TIPSS) is guided by ultrasound and fluoroscopy. Today this stent is clinically established as a concept of "minimal invasive therapy" to treat recurrent variceal bleeding in patients with portal hypertension. We describe its technical steps in detail, giving the materials used. "Intraoperative" and "postoperative" monitoring and the typical features of an ideal shunt are described.  相似文献

The transjugular intrahepatic portosystemic shunt procedure is an accepted treatment for adults with complications of portal hypertension. We performed a retrospective review of all pediatric TIPS placements performed at the University of California, San Francisco between 1990 and 1996. Twelve procedures were attempted in nine children, with a mean age (+/- SD) of 9.4 +/- 3.9 years (range, 5 to 15 years) and a mean weight of 31 +/- 18 kg (range, 16 to 70 kg). The indications for TIPS placement were portal hypertension complicated by chronic variceal hemorrhage not controlled with sclerotherapy (n = 7) and hypersplenism with thrombocytopenia (n = 2). TIPS placement was successfully completed initially in seven of nine (78%) patients. Unfavorable vascular anatomy was the cause of failure in two cases. The seven patients who underwent successful TIPS placement were followed up for an average of 136 days (range, 1 to 800 days); two still have patent shunts, three underwent liver transplantation, one had a splenorenal shunt after stenosis, and one died of underlying liver disease. Variceal bleeding was controlled in four of five patients who successfully underwent TIPS placement. Shunt occlusion occurred in four patients; patency was restored by transjugular shunt revision in three, and a splenorenal shunt was performed in one.  相似文献

We report the results of transjugular intrahepatic portosystemic shunt (TIPS) procedure in six patients with liver cirrhosis and recurrent bleeding or acute intractable bleeding from oesophageal varices in spite of multiple sessions of sclerotherapy. Median follow-up was 15 months (range 1-24 months). The procedure was technically successful in all patients without procedure-related morbidity or mortality. Four of the procedures were performed electively and two as an emergency procedure. The portosystemic pressure gradient decreased to below 12 mmHg following TIPS implantation and the shunt bloodflow was one quarter to three-quarters of the portal bloodflow determined by Doppler ultrasound. Recurrent bleeding occurred in one patient but was amenable to endoscopic sclerotherapy. In this patient the shunt had developed a stenosis that was treated by balloondilatation and insertion of an additional stent six months following the initial procedure, and no further bleeding occurred. The remaining five patients had no rebleeding episodes. Repeated Doppler examinations in the followup period demonstrated patency of all shunts. None of the patients developed portosystemic encephalopathy. One patient died of cerebral haemorrhage, unrelated to TIPS, 16 months following implantation. Another patient died 14 months following TIPS due to acute mesenteric occlusion and septicaemia. We conclude that TIPS is feasible and effective in selected patients with liver cirrhosis and persistent or recurrent variceal bleeding following repeated endoscopic therapy.  相似文献

One hundred patients underwent transjugular intrahepatic portosystemic shunt (TIPS) creation for variceal bleeding (n = 94), intractable ascites (n = 3), hepatorenal syndrome (n = 2), and preoperative portal decompression (n = 1). Shunts were completed in 96 patients. Portal vein pressure was reduced from 34.5 mm Hg +/- 7.6 (standard deviation) to 24.5 mm Hg +/- 6.2; the residual portal vein-hepatic vein gradient was 10.4 mm Hg +/- 0.9. Acute variceal bleeding was controlled in 29 of 30 patients. Of the 96 patients who underwent successful TIPS creation, 26 have died and 22 have undergone liver transplantation; the remaining 48 patients have survived an average of 7.6 months. Variceal bleeding recurred in 10 patients. Fifteen patients developed shunt stenosis (n = 6) or occlusion (n = 9). Patency was reestablished in eight of the nine occluded shunts. Seventeen patients developed new or worsened encephalopathy. The authors conclude that TIPS creation is an effective and reliable means of lowering portal pressure and controlling variceal bleeding, particularly in patients with acute variceal bleeding unresponsive to sclerotherapy and patients with chronic variceal bleeding before liver transplantation.  相似文献

PURPOSE: To assess the efficacy of Doppler ultrasonography (US) as a noninvasive method for monitoring patency of the transjugular intrahepatic portosystemic shunt (TIPS). METHODS: Twenty-nine patients who had received TIPS for bleeding esophagogastric varices and/or refractory ascites with portal hypertension underwent Doppler US studies within 2 weeks after TIPS. Further studies were performed in 15 of them at 6 months, in 9 at 1 year, and in 4 at 2 years for a total of 57 US studies. The US findings were compared with the angiographic findings obtained at the same time. RESULTS: In 45 of the 57 studies, shunt patency was found by Doppler US, correlating to 44 patencies and one occlusion on angiography. Doppler signal in the shunt could not be detected in 12 studies resulting in the diagnosis of shunt occlusion. This correlated with angiographic occlusion in 8 studies and patency in the remaining 4. All angiographically patent shunts that were occluded by Doppler US had various degrees of stenosis. A number of technical factors were found to be responsible for Doppler US false-positive or false-negative diagnoses, some related to the type of stent used. The Doppler US sensitivity was therefore 92%, the specificity 89%. CONCLUSION: Doppler US is a reliable noninvasive method to evaluate patency of TIPS.  相似文献

OBJECTIVE: Our goal was to determine the prevalence and anatomic location of intrahepatic portosystemic shunts (IPSs) in patients with hepatic cirrhosis as shown by CT and MRI. MATERIALS AND METHODS: We retrospectively reviewed CT and MR scans of 33 cirrhotic patients who had IPSs. In addition, two series of 100 consecutive CT or MR were reviewed to determine the prevalence of IPSs and the percentage of intrahepatic and extrahepatic paraumbilical veins. RESULTS: Intrahepatic portosystemic shunts were divided into three groups according to the intrahepatic course: paraumbilical shunt between the left portal vein and the paraumbilical vein anterior to the liver (n = 29); inferior vena caval shunt between the posterior branch of the right portal vein and the inferior vena cava (n = 2); and miscellaneous (n = 2). Shunts of the paraumbilical type ran through the medial (n = 23), lateral (n = 3), or both medial and lateral (n = 3) segments of the left lobe of the liver. Twenty-five patients had one shunt, and four had more than one. Six cases were also associated with extrahepatic paraumbilical veins. CONCLUSION: Intrahepatic portosystemic shunts, especially the paraumbilical type, were not infrequently visualized in patients with hepatic cirrhosis.  相似文献

Twenty-five patients with liver cirrhosis and portal hypertension were admitted for creation of a transjugular intrahepatic portosystemic shunt (TIPS). The procedure was successful in 22 patients (technical success 88%). The mean portal pressure gradient was lowered from 24.5 mmHg before to 11.4 mmHg after TIPS. Two early and three late occlusions were observed (primary patency rate 78%). The rate of secondary interventions was 41%. Five times a hepatic vein stenosis was dilated and stented, two times an occluded shunt was recanalized, two times a new shunt was created parallel to an occluded (secondary patency rate within a maximum of 16 months 95%). In two patients sepsis occurred which was effectively treated with antibiotics, two patients died shortly after TIPS due to hepatorenal syndrome and hepatic failure, respectively. There was no recurrent bleeding. Two patients developed hepatic encephalopathy; both improved after protein restriction. The authors conclude that TIPS is an alternative procedure to shunt surgery, especially for patients who cannot benefit from sclerotherapy.  相似文献

A patient with chronic liver disease and portal hypertension who developed acute spinal cord compression following transjugular intrahepatic portosystemic stent shunting is described. Radiological and pathological examinations revealed an epidural haematoma.  相似文献

OBJECTIVES: One hundred consecutive patients with recurrent or refractory acute variceal hemorrhage treated with a transjugular intrahepatic portosystemic shunt (TIPS) from June 1990 to June 1993 at Oregon Health Sciences University or the Portland Veterans Affairs Medical Center were evaluated to assess shunt patency and clinical outcome, including complications of TIPS, rebleeding, and survival. METHODS: Success of shunt placement, reduction in portal pressure, complications, survival, recurrent hemorrhage, severity of ascites, hepatic encephalopathy before and after TIPS, and shunt patency were assessed in each patient. RESULTS: The mean follow-up period was 17.7 months (range, 0.1-56.7 months). TIPS was successfully completed in all patients, with a mean reduction in portosystemic gradient from 24 to 11 mm Hg. Major complications occurred in 11 patients, including one death. Survival after TIPS was 85% at 30 days, 71% at 1 yr, and 56% at 2 yr. Variceal bleeding stopped within 24 hours after TIPS in all eight patients with active hemorrhage. Recurrent variceal hemorrhage occurred in 18 patients at a mean of 4.3 months (range, 1-713 days) after TIPS. The cumulative rate of recurrent variceal bleeding was 20% at 1 yr and 25% at 2 yr after TIPS. Recurrent variceal bleeding was associated with shunt stenosis or occlusion in all patients with endoscopically documented variceal hemorrhage, which was successfully managed by reopening obstructed shunts and performing variceal embolization. The prevalence of ascites was significantly reduced among surviving patients evaluated 3 months after TIPS (67 vs 25%, p < 0.005). Three months after TIPS, the incidence of new or worsening hepatic encephalopathy was 20%, but encephalopathy improved in an equal proportion of patients. Seventy-three of 77 (95%) shunts examined for patency were open at the last follow-up examination. However, most shunts required intervention to maintain patency, and only 48% (37 of 77) were primarily patent at a mean of 168 days (range, 2-538 days) of follow-up. Shunt stenosis or occlusion, as determined by venography, became increasingly frequent with longer follow-up (52% at 3-9 months and 70% at 9-15 months). CONCLUSIONS: TIPS is effective in lowering elevated portal pressures in patients with refractory variceal hemorrhage, has acceptable postprocedure complication and mortality rates, ameliorates ascites, and in, a minority of patients, worsens encephalopathy. Shunt stenosis occurs in the majority of patients but can be effectively treated by interventional techniques to maintain patency. The incidence of recurrent variceal hemorrhage is low and is associated with shunt stenosis or occlusion.  相似文献

OBJECTIVE: The objective of this study was to assess the impact of endoscopic therapy, liver transplantation, and transjugular intrahepatic portosystemic shunt (TIPS) on patient selection and outcome of surgical treatment for this complication of portal hypertension, as reflected in a single surgeon's 18-year experience with operations for variceal hemorrhage. SUMMARY BACKGROUND DATA: Definitive treatment of patients who bleed from portal hypertension has been progressively altered during the past 2 decades during which endoscopic therapy, liver transplantation, and TIPS have successively become available as alternative treatment options to operative portosystemic shunts and devascularization procedures. METHODS: Two hundred sixty-three consecutive patients who were surgically treated for portal hypertensive bleeding between 1978 and 1996 were reviewed retrospectively. Four Eras separated by the dates when endoscopic therapy (January 1981), liver transplantation (July 1985), and TIPS (January 1993) became available in our institution were analyzed. Throughout all four Eras, a selective operative approach, using the distal splenorenal shunt (DSRS), nonselective shunts, and esophagogastric devascularization, was taken. The most common indications for nonselective shunts and esophagogastric devascularization were medically intractable ascites and splanchnic venous thrombosis, respectively. Most other patients received a DSRS. RESULTS: The risk status (Child's class) of patients undergoing surgery progressively improved (p = 0.001) throughout the 4 Eras, whereas the need for emergency surgery declined (p = 0.002). The percentage of nonselective shunts performed decreased because better options to manage acute bleeding episodes (sclerotherapy, TIPS) and advanced liver disease complicated by ascites (liver transplantation, TIPS) became available (p = 0.009). In all Eras, the operative mortality rate was directly related to Child's class (A, 2.7%; B, 7.5%; and C, 26.1 %) (p = 0.001). As more good-risk patients underwent operations for variceal bleeding, the incidence of postoperative encephalopathy decreased (p = 0.015), and long-term survival improved (p = 0.012), especially since liver transplantation became available to salvage patients who developed hepatic failure after a prior surgical procedure. There were no differences between Eras with respect to rebleeding or shunt occlusion. Distal splenorenal shunts (p = 0.004) and nonselective shunts (p = 0.001) were more protective against rebleeding than was esophagogastric devascularization. CONCLUSIONS: The sequential introduction of endoscopic therapy, liver transplantation, and TIPS has resulted in better selection and improved results with respect to quality and length of survival for patients treated surgically for variceal bleeding. Despite these innovations, portosystemic shunts and esophagogastric devascularization remain important and effective options for selected patients with bleeding secondary to portal hypertension.  相似文献

PURPOSE: To evaluate the performance of Doppler ultrasound as a screening test for detecting elevated portosystemic gradients in failing transjugular intrahepatic portosystemic shunts (TIPS). MATERIALS AND METHODS: Twenty-seven of 61 patients who underwent TIPS creation between November 1991 and March 1996 were studied. At routine intervals, angle-corrected velocity measurements of portal venous and intrashunt blood flow (at the portal venous, middle, and hepatic venous levels of the shunt) were obtained. These were compared with portal hemodynamics for diagnostic accuracy in predicting clinically significant elevation of the portosystemic gradient. Venographic and manometric correlations were obtained on all patients available for follow-up and were not limited to those with symptoms or "abnormal" Doppler studies. Receiver-operating characteristic (ROC) curves were done. Linear regression was done to study correlation of shunt velocities with portal pressure, and logistic regression was done to predict shunt stenosis with use of shunt velocities. RESULTS: The most accurate location for shunt velocity measurement was the main portal vein, but this had an area under the ROC curve of only 0.70. Accuracy of any velocity threshold (including maximum shunt velocity) was no greater than 70%. Maximum shunt velocity of less than 60 cm/sec was 93% specific for detecting shunt restenosis, but only 25% sensitive, for an overall accuracy of 64%. High sensitivity (90%) could only be achieved with poor specificity (< 33%). Linear regression revealed poor correlation between shunt or portal vein velocity measurements and portal pressure (/r/ < 0.23 for all). CONCLUSIONS: Intrashunt and portal venous Doppler velocities alone do not accurately predict elevation of the portosystemic gradient on long-term follow-up after TIPS.  相似文献

The TIPS (transjugular intrahepatic portosystemic shunt) procedure is a relatively new therapeutic treatment option for variceal bleeding secondary to portal hypertension. The TIPS procedure evolved in response to the need for a safe, nonoperative shunting procedure, and is becoming a practical alternative to surgically placed shunts. Possible complications of a TIPS include hemorrhage, postprocedure sepsis, shunt encephalopathy or decompensation. Development of shunt stenosis or occlusion is associated with re-bleeding. Three children (ages 10-13) with recurrent, significant variceal bleeding were referred for the TIPS procedure. Two had recurrent GI hemorrhage despite sclerotherapy. To date, all have maintained shunt patency for up to 1 year. None of these children have had significant re-bleeding episodes, and the only recurrence of varices was associated with an obstructed shunt. In this article, the author reviews both conventional treatment and the TIPS procedure for the child with bleeding varices. Nursing implications from a pediatric perspective are emphasized. Pediatric GI nurses must understand TIPS in order to prepare the child and family and to monitor for complications or shunt failure afterward.  相似文献

Variceal hemorrhage continues to be a major cause of morbidity and mortality in cirrhotic patients. Transjugular intrahepatic portosystemic shunt (TIPS) is gaining wide acceptance as a treatment for several complications of portal hypertension. The aim of the current randomized study was to compare the transjugular shunt and endoscopic sclerotherapy (ES) for the prevention of variceal rebleeding (VB) in cirrhotic patients. Forty-six consecutive cirrhotic patients with variceal bleeding were randomly allocated to receive either transjugular shunt (22 patients) or ES (24 patients) 24 hours after control of bleeding. VB (50% vs. 9%) and early (first 6 weeks) VB (33% vs. 5%) were significantly more frequent in sclerotherapy patients; the actuarial probability of being free of VB was higher in the shunt group (P <.002). Eight patients (33%) of the sclerotherapy group and 3 patients (15%) of the shunt group died; the actuarial probability of survival was higher for the shunted patients (P <.05); 6 patients in the sclerotherapy group and none in the shunt group died from VB (P <.05). No difference was found in the proportion of patients with clinically evident hepatic encephalopathy (HE). These results show that the transjugular shunt is more effective than sclerotherapy in the prevention of both early and long-term VB. Moreover, a significant improvement in survival was found in the shunt group.  相似文献

Thrombocytopenia is frequently present in patients with cirrhosis. The effect of portal decompression on thrombocytopenia using a variety of shunt procedures has been contradictory. Transjugular intrahepatic portosystemic shunt (TIPS) has been proposed as a less invasive procedure for portal decompression, mainly for control of variceal bleeding or intractable ascites. Its effect on thrombocytopenia has not been defined yet. The aim of this review is to define the effect of TIPS on patients with cirrhosis and thrombocytopenia. Sixty-two patients who underwent TIPS at the University of Pittsburgh and survived without transplant for more than two months were included. Platelet count was determined prior to TIPS as well as at one-week, one-month, and three-month intervals after TIPS. The prevalence of thrombocytopenia prior to TIPS was 49%. TIPS had no effect on thrombocytopenia even when the portosystemic gradient was reduced to less than 12 mm Hg. In conclusion, portal decompression after TIPS did not affect the degree of thrombocytopenia.  相似文献

Twelve consecutive patients admitted for bleeding from ruptured gastric varices were treated with transjugular intrahepatic portosystemic shunts and followed for a mean of 6 +/- 3 months (range: 8-293 days). The shunt was performed successfully in all 12 patients. The shunt occluded in 3 patients (respectively 19, 101 and 103 days after insertion) of whom one remained asymptomatic and two experienced rebleeding. Four patients presented with acute encephalopathy, spontaneously in two and after rebleeding in two. Three patients died, two after rebleeding and one of septic shock secondary to pneumonia. Overall, 9 patients survived a mean of 211 +/- 92 days with no rebleeding, 8 of whom have not yet experienced any complications. These results suggest that transjugular intrahepatic portosystemic shunts could be useful in treating hemorrhages from ruptured gastric varices and in preventing their recurrence.  相似文献
